			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I ran across a story this afternoon that brought a smile to my face &#8211; the NCAA is going to crack down on coaches who throw tantrums on the sidelines, swear, curse and try to make the referees look bad.</p>
<p>Bobby Knight &#8211; beware&#8230;the refs are coming for you.<span id="more-44083"></span></p>
<p>All referees will start to enforce a behavior policy that strictly prohibits coaches from using any profane or abusive language. Any violation of the new code will result in a technical foul. Personally, I have never understood the need for anybody to use profanity or vulgar language. To me, it shows a lack of intelligence and the inability to express yourself without using offensive or crude words.</p>
<p>The behavior policy also prohibits coaches from making wild, excessive gestures in an attempt to show up the referees. I sure hope the refs don&#8217;t get too picky with this rule. I love to watch coaches melt down on the sidelines and show emotion&#8230;as long as it is in good taste. Hopefully, this rule won&#8217;t turn all the coaches into stoic robots.</p>
<p>The NCAA should be applauded for trying to put an end to the abusive and profane language that is too often heard on the sidelines.</p>
<p>If coaches can&#8217;t find other ways to express themselves, I suggest they go to the nearest bookstore and buy a thesaurus.</p>
<p>Job well done, NCAA. Job well done.</p>
